Sultat al Mal – The power of Money

Sultat al Mal is a podcast surveying the contemporary political economy of the Middle East and North Africa.

Produced by Noria Research and hosted by Colin Powers, the series features interviews, panel discussions, and original investigations. Shining a light on everything from finance and trade to arms production, class relations, and climate, Sultat al Mal reveals what truly moves the region.

The host

Colin Powers is the scientific coordinator of Noria Research. He was awarded a PhD from Johns Hopkins School of Advanced International Studies in 2020 and was a post-doctoral researcher at Sciences Po-Paris in 2022.

Two-time recipient of the Fulbright Grant, Colin has more than a decade’s worth of research experience in the Middle East and North Africa. A political economist by trade, he has conducted fieldwork in Palestine, Jordan, and Tunisia, and his writings have been published in a number of academic and non-academic outlets, including edited volumes, academic journals, Think Tanks, and media organs.
